UNFINISHED BUSINESS 

Stormwater Management Discussion

Executive Director Rogers disseminated to the board a copy of the City of Elmhurst Public Works and Building Committee's memo addressed to the City Council "recommending that the extension of the Park District use of the City garage be extended to 2108" to further an intergovernmental agreement allowing the use of Golden Meadows and York Commons parks for stormwater detention.  Alderman Honquest amended the recommendation to include other parks (East End, Crestview, Wild Meadows Trace/Pioneer) and the City Council approved the recommendation with the amendment. As the Park District has not vetted the other park sites for stormwater detention, the subcommittee recommended that the other parks not be included, at this time, in the initial intergovernmental agreement (IGA) and the other park sites be negotiated separately for a final IGA to encompass all considered components.  Commissioner Graf stated that the use of a pilot park site allows the District to preview and analyze the effects of stormwater detention thus preserving green space in a landlocked area such as Elmhurst. Rogers added that the Park Board defer the consideration of recreational uses in the York Commons Park detention basin to review how it operates as a 5-year rain-event detention basin.  Rogers informed the board that the Illinois Department of Natural Resources (IDNR) will be consulted to advise on restrictions for the other parks (East End, Crestview, and Wild Meadows Trace) as the District received grant funds from IDNR to acquire those properties as well as to learn potential phase-in conversion options.  The City agreed to include a “Whereas” clause committing to accomplishing recommendations within their flooding plan for the remainder of the Southwest Study Area.  Both the City Manager and Executive Director Rogers will continue to examine the terms of an IGA draft after further discussions commence.  The next public stormwater management meeting will be held on July 23, 2015 at City Hall.
